Employment Law Update
Employment Law Update With the raft of new employment legislation introduced in recent years, affecting both employees and employers, it is vital to keep up-to-date in order to ensure compliance with the law and develop 'best practice' processes.  This interactive workshop, consisting of a quiz, group work and recent employment tribunal case studies, is particularly suitable for small to medium sized employers who wish to develop knowledge, understanding and confidence in this critically important area.

Objectives

                 
Review principles of the employment contract and a best practice approach to making changes Identify the implications of Sex, Race and Disability Discrimination Acts and current interpretation
Identify best practice procedures when dealing with disciplinary issues
State how to avoid unfair dismissal and how management practice and procedures can best contribute to this aim

Review the main provisions and constraints imposed by existing and future employment legislation
Course Introduction
Employment law quiz: test your knowledge
               
Individual statutory rights for employees
Group activity
                 
Legislation relating to recruitment and selection
Case studies: recent employment tribunal findings
Contracts of Employment What constitutes the contract?
How should it be changed or amended fairly?
Dismissal: Fair or Unfair?
Best practice disciplinary procedures
Up-to-date case studies on recent Employment Tribunal rulings
                      
New and impending legislation:
An overview of future legislation and implications for managers
                     
Review, action planning and close
